Summary
Technician who handles construction planning, site management, quality inspections, commissioning, etc., for instrumentation equipment and electrical facilities in chemical plants, power plants, and similar facilities.
Description
Instrumentation electrical construction managers supervise and manage the entire construction of instrumentation equipment (sensors, actuators) and electrical systems in plant facilities and buildings. They formulate construction plans, schedule management, and safety management; handle material procurement, coordination with subcontractors, quality inspections, and commissioning. Based on design drawings and specifications, they supervise wiring and piping construction, and when troubles occur, they perform root cause analysis and implement countermeasures to ensure smooth site progress. After completion, they also handle handover to maintenance and preparation of reports.
Future Outlook
With the advancement of plant equipment and responses to energy saving and environmental regulations, demand for instrumentation electrical construction managers will remain stable. The introduction of IoT and digital twin technologies will place even greater emphasis on expertise in control and communication fields.

Career Path
Construction Management Assistant → Instrumentation Electrical Construction Management Technician → Site Agent → Project Manager → Technical Section Chief / Equipment Department Head
Required Skills
CAD/BIM (Electrical and Instrumentation Drawing Creation) / Measuring Instrument Operation / Reading Electrical Circuit Diagrams / Safety and Quality Management / Schedule Management / Testing and Adjustment
Recommended Skills
Facility Maintenance Management / PLC Programming / Process Control Knowledge / Project Management Methods / Reading English Technical Documents
